T-Mac in Detroit?

August 10th 2010 13:29
Tracy McGrady worked out with the Chicago Bulls recently, but the Bulls decided to get less riskier swingman Keith Bogans. T-Mac has garnered interest with the Detroit Pistons, but they only want to offer 1.2 million dollars a year. At 31, McGrady is hobbled and should quickly sign with a team.

Former NBA superstar Larry Johnson will not sign with the Bulls as an assistant coach to recently hired Chicago coach Tom Thibodeau. There is a rumor that Larry Hughes could join the Celtics or Bobcats. I doubt the latter because the Cats already added guard depth by signing undrafted rookie Sherron Collins to a two year deal. That was a smart move.

Anyway, the Celts could really use some guard depth. They would prefer someone younger, but Hughes is a decent catch. Hughes has looked good in workouts, but everyone looks good in workouts. I think Larry could be a quality bench player at best. Which is exactly what the C's are looking for.

The Celtics, Bulls, and Mavericks are interested in free agent guard Delonte West. The Bulls have pretty much dropped out in my opinion. Boston could really use a young, talented guard like Delonte on their bench. The Mavs would be happy with West on their bench as well.

The New Jersey Nets signed PF Sean May. He's a big time bust, but he will contribute off the bench. It is a good move depth-wise. The Minnesota Timberwolves made a great move in signing Anthony Tolliver. He is just 25 and can start for the team. He did a good job with the Warriors last year. It's a two year deal with 4.5 million in guaranteed money. Not a bad haul for either side.
